Ergonomic evaluation of the operator cabin of a forest tractor

Studies conducted by anthropometric and ergonomic assessments contribute to aid for new projects based on the design of machines and equipment. The objective of the present work was to perform an anthropometric analysis of workers who operate forest harvest machines and an ergonomic assessment of the operator cabin of a Feller-Buncher, in order to gather information needed for future modifications. Analyses were performed at CENIBRA forestry company in Minas Gerais. The anthropometric evaluation of the operators was conducted by two sets of measures, while standing and sitting. During the ergonomic assessments and measurement of controls positioning and field of view, distances were determined from the seat reference point (ARP) in three dimensions (x, y and z). The results showed that there is need for ergonomic improvements in the seat, controls, control panel, symbology commands, dials and warning lights.
